------- Additional comments from [EMAIL PROTECTED] Mon Jul 21 02:02:13 +0000 2008 ------- When you try to view a .doc file (from Word 2007) that has formatting changes tracked, the notes that say a change has been made to the formatting (for example that a section of text has been made bold) do not appear.
